Synopsis
Captured by the Saxons (and a now adult Mordred), Arthur and Merlin seem to be in big trouble. However, Mordred shows them a kindness that Arthur welcomes but Merlin remains suspicious of. Merlin and Arthur manage to escape from the Saxons and head to Morgana's tower. To gain entry, Merlin and Arthur disguise themselves but are soon outed. Merlin tries to save Arthur from Morgana's sword but is incapacitated. Instead, Mordred - who Morgana believed was an ally - saves Arthur.
In Camelot, Sefa is imprisoned by Gwen for betraying Arthur's tactical plans to her dad, Ruadan. Sefa pleads for her life, but Gwen keeps her locked up. Which is actually a ploy on Gwen's part to get Ruadan to Camelot to rescue his daughter, which he does. Ruadan manages to escape with Sefa thanks to his Druid powers, but he is fatally wounded in the process.
With the help of a magical creature, the Diamair (that sort of looks like one of the aliens from Close Encounters of the Third Kind), Merlin, Mordred and Arthur recover Sir Gwaine, Percival and the rest of Camelot's knights. They return to Camelot. Arthur knights Mordred, but Merlin remains suspicious of him. Meanwhile, we see Morgana and her dragon on the move, still plotting.
